#d05083 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d05083 is composed of 81.6% red, 31.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.5% magenta, 37%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 336.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.7% and a lightness of 56.5%. #d05083 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a0ff with #a10007.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#d05083 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d05083 has RGB values of R:208, G:80,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.37,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13652099.

Shades and Tints of #d05083
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0306 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.
